Cycle of Inquiry, 2012

Wayne Chabre
American (born 1947)

Location: West Valley High School, Yakima

About the Artwork

Wayne Chabre's sculpture, in the form of a Mӧbius strip embellished with signs and symbols of language and human culture, represents the concept of infinity and the flow of knowledge.

This artwork was acquired for the State Art Collection in partnership with West Valley School District, Yakima.

About the Artist

Based in Walla-Walla, Southeastern Washington, Wayne Chabre creates architectural, garden and public art sculptures. His works are made from a variety of metals and feature playful, figurative imagery.
